Senior Center - Program
Town of Irondequoit Town Hall
154 Pinegrove Avenue
Rochester, NY
Provides education, social and recreation activities for older adults. Congregate meals Transportation To Senior Center for meals Once weekly shopping to Hudson-Titus Plaza Medical equipment loans. Canes, commodes, bath chairs, raised toilet seats, crutches, walkers,wheelchairs. Wheelchairs may be borrowed for up to two months. All other equipment may be borrowed for up to 90 days. Food Pantry - Program
Greece Ecumenical Food Shelf and Clothing Closet, Inc.
500 Maiden Lane
Rochester, NY
Operates an emergency food pantry. After phone interview, eligible individuals may visit the pantry to select their food. Delivery is available for those who are ill or who lack transportation. Food available includes a variety of canned and shelf stable foods, cereal, fresh eggs, frozen meat, and fresh fruit and vegetables as well as pet food. Can also offer diapers and baby formula to recipients of emergency food.
